DuluxGroup is made up of six main business areas comprising of 50 well recognised brands, this opportunity sits within our Dulux Paints and Coatings business. Dulux Paints and Coatings is Australia’s leading marketer and manufacturer of premium branded decorative paints, woodcare coatings and texture coatings.
